Output 8ca3b9638805c028960d19a75b31e9dc594e5e175fe20f8c19a4a49a5a177426:72

value
100650
script pubkey
OP_0 OP_PUSHBYTES_20 e5e2c992a6d4d07f4f9e92bba79b2fe73c582588
address
bc1quh3vny4x6ng87nu7j2a60xe0uu79sfvgg9q4f0
transaction
8ca3b9638805c028960d19a75b31e9dc594e5e175fe20f8c19a4a49a5a177426
spent
true